Engineer, Machine Learning & Artificial Intelligence

Singapore, Singapore

Job Description


Job Summary: Build and improve machine learning and analytics platform. Work with data scientists to create, optimize and productionize of machine learning models for various business units within the organization. Keep innovating and optimizing data and machine learning workflow to enable data-driven business activities at large scale. Essential Duties and Responsibilities:

  • Participate and contribute to a team of 3-4 Data/Machine Learning/AI Engineers focused on high mix/low volume manufacturing
  • Able to integrate data from Automation/Inspection/Packaging/Robotic machines and enable data collection from IoT devices on legacy machines and processes for Machine Learning and AI solutions
  • Build and maintain data/solution pipelines that feed machine learning models
  • Work in a technical team through development, deployment, and application of applied analytics, predictive analytics, and prescriptive analytics using machine learning and artificial intelligence
  • Design and optimize data structures in data management systems (Hadoop, Snowflake, and Cloud platforms) to enable AI/ML solutions
  • Build analytics platform components to support data collection, exploratory, and integration from various sources being data API, RDBMS, or big data platform.
  • Build custom software components and analytics applications
  • Create/Maintain CI/CD pipelines of machine learning solutions in the cloud
  • Update job knowledge by studying state-of-the-art development tools, programming techniques, and computing equipment; participating in educational opportunities; reading professional publications; maintaining personal networks; and participating in professional organizations
  • Protect operations by keeping information confidential
  • Collaborate with other automation team members to define requirements, develop, and test solutions for ML and AI capable

Knowledge, Skills and Abilities:
  • Experience and interest in working with: Python, C++, R.
  • Statistical concepts like Mean, Standard Deviations, and Gaussian Distributions along with probability theory for algorithms like Naive Bayes, Gaussian Mixture Models, and Hidden Markov Models are necessary
  • Competence in understanding Signal Processing and the ability to solve several problems using Signal Processing techniques is crucial
  • Understanding of algorithms theories: Gradient Descent, Convex Optimization, Lagrange, Quadratic Programming, Partial Differential equation, and Summations
  • Understanding of Neural network architectures to counter Translation, Image Processing and Speech Recognition
  • Hands-on experience building ML, DL models using Sci-Kit Learn, TensorFlow, PyTorch
  • Experience in CNN, RNN, NLP, BERT architectures.
  • Exposure to open source MLOps tools like MLFlow, DVC
  • Exposure to Amazon SageMaker, Google AutoML
  • Hands-on experience in using Python libraries NumPy, Pandas, SciPy
  • Hands-on experience in GitHub, GitLab for code versioning and deployment
  • Exposure to SPC applied in manufacturing industry
  • Fluent communications in explaining AI and ML concepts to different level and non-technical audience
  • Exposure to MES, SAP and PLM system will be an advantage
  • Must have the ability to work under deadline pressures and meet project objectives within a reasonable schedule
  • Passion about machine learning and data-driven intelligence system
  • Excellent communication and presentation skills in English
  • Team player, self-starter, ability to work on multiple projects in parallel is necessary
  • Strong work ethic. Fast learner with energy and enthusiasm
  • Perform other duties as assigned
Educational/Certification Requirement:
  • Masters/Bachelors in Computer Science, Computer Engineering, Statistics, Applied Mathematics, or related disciplines
Experience Requirement:
  • Work Experience: Minimum 5-Years’ experience; Ideal candidate should have 9+ years in the related field
  • 2 years+ in a role responsible for, or heavily involved in a data science team, developing Machine Learning and artificial intelligence strategy

Beware of fraud agents! do not pay money to get a job

M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.


Job Detail

  • Job Id
    JD1020759
  • Industry
    Not mentioned
  • Total Positions
    1
  • Job Type:
    Full Time
  • Salary:
    Not mentioned
  • Employment Status
    Permanent
  • Job Location
    Singapore, Singapore
  • Education
    Not mentioned